To Purchase at Auction
To buy FundNotes at auction, advisors and investors should first discuss an
acceptable yield level. All bids must specify:
-
The number of notes desired ($25,000 per Note)
-
The desired interest rate
Bids are submitted through each brokerage firm's preferred stock or note desk.
If the desired rate is accepted at auction, investors will receive either that
rate or a higher rate. Settlement is the next business day. If the desired rate
is higher than the rate derived through the auction process, the order will not
be filled.
Subsequent Auctions
At subsequent auctions, shareholders may submit one of three orders:
-
Sell notes
-
Hold notes, accepting the new rate established by the auction
-
Hold at Rate, which means the notes will continue to be held only if the
investor's desired rate is at or below the auction rate. If the investor's
desired rate is not reached, the notes are sold.

There are important distinctions between these investments. Nuveen FundNotes
provide (but do not guarantee) liquidity at par through weekly auctions. By
contrast, money market funds provide daily liquidity at net asset value and
seek to maintain a stable net asset value. Commercial paper is an unsecured
promissory note, and does not offer guaranteed liquidity. CDs are insured by an
agency of the federal government and pay fixed principal and interest, but are
subject to early withdrawal penalties. Treasury bills are backed by the full
faith and credit of the U.S. government and provide ready liquidity.

Auction and Market Liquidity
At any time, FundNote holders may instruct their advisors to offer their notes
for sale at the next weekly auction.* The $25,000 share price remains constant
providing a "$1 in, $1 out" feature that means the principal received upon sale
will always equal the amount invested.
Weekly Liquidity
There is a FundNote auction every week, so investors may purchase notes
whenever they’re ready. Note holders also may offer their notes for sale in the
secondary market on any business day. The amount received in the secondary
market sale may differ from the original amount invested, and may involve a
brokerage commission.
*If there is a lack of buyers for all available notes, then the auction will be
postponed. All holders will be awarded interest based on the current taxable
market rates until the next successful auction date.
